Infineon Technologies AG announced a collaboration with NVIDIA to accelerate humanoid robot development. The partnership combines Infineon’s microcontrollers, sensors, and smart actuators with NVIDIA Jetson Thor Series modules. As a result, original equipment and design manufacturers can deliver more efficient and scalable motor control solutions for humanoid robots. This collaboration enables precise motion and secure performance in critical sectors like manufacturing, logistics, and healthcare.

Dedicated solutions for secure and precise humanoid robotics
Infineon offers a complete range of solutions tailored for humanoid robots. Its PSOC™ and AURIX™ microcontroller families deliver multi-core real-time processing and industry-leading security, protecting systems against cyberattacks. Infineon’s automotive microcontroller expertise ensures reliable, safe, and adaptive robotic systems.
The company has also expanded its portfolio with the BRIGHTLANE™ automotive Ethernet series, acquired from Marvell. This addition provides high-speed Ethernet connectivity, a vital component for humanoid robots.
Furthermore, Infineon integrates its PSOC Control C3 family with NVIDIA’s Holoscan Sensor Bridge and Jetson Thor modules. This combination provides real-time reasoning performance and scalability for physical AI. With field-oriented control (FOC) algorithms, Infineon ensures stable torque output, reduced noise, and minimized vibration in humanoid robot designs.
The company also delivers high-efficiency motor control solutions using gallium nitride (GaN)-based transistor technology, advanced gate drivers, and current sensors. These innovations simplify communication challenges, enabling developers to focus on new robotic capabilities.
